Abstract

Although various e-Hubs have been developed in recent years, most of them are designed to facilitate the business aspect of online collaboration. The universal collaborative engineering e-Hub developed within the EU research project e-HUBs (e-Engineering enabled by Holonomic and Universal Broker Services) provides engineering services to facilitate collaborative project planning based on a particularly designed functional architecture and supporting technologies. This engineering service is particularly important for big enterprises to outsource some of the services to Small and Medium sized Enterprises (SMEs). This paper first reviews the basic concept and the services provided by e-Hubs; then presents the engineering e-Hub’s functional architecture, and discusses the engineering services supported by the functional architecture through a construction scenario.
